Мы запускаем новый амбициозный проект направленный на автоматизацию процессов взаимодействия бизнеса с клиентами в индустрии HoReCa. Основная цель платформы — создать удобное решение для эффективного управления заказами, отзывами, бронированием и задачами, способствующее повышению качества обслуживания клиентов и улучшению бизнес-процессов.
У нас опытная команда разработчиков, динамичная среда, быстрое принятие решений, отсутствие бюрократии. Каждый сотрудник несет личную ответственность за свою работу и вклад в общий успех проекта.
Участие каждого члена команды в принятии важных решений и формирование общего видения развития продукта. Возможность развивать свои профессиональные навыки и расти вместе с проектом. Команда состоит из активных и целеустремленных специалистов, готовых решать задачи оперативно и эффективно.
Обязанности:
- разработка нового и поддержка существующего функционал/CD
- проведение обязательных Code Review в команде
- research/внедрение новых open source технологий для проекта
- доработка используемых open source проектов (keycloak, metabase, etc.)
- интеграция с другими системами через HTTP / Apache Kafka
Технологический стэк:
- Python 3
- FastAPI, Pydantic V2
- PostgreSQL, Redis, Celery, Taskiq
- Nats.io /Kafka/RabbitMQ
- Аsyncpg, aiofiles, aioboto3, faststream, PyJWT, httpx, xlrd/openpyxl
- Pytest, respx
- Docker, GitLab CI/CD.
Требования: - опыт работы в коммерческой разработке ПО от 3 лет
- уверенное владение Python + еще одним из языков программирования
- опыт работы с Web Framework’ами: Fast API, Django и т. д.
- опыт командной разработки, знание Git
- опыт работы с Docker, REST API
- знание и опыт работы с OpenAuth2.0 / OpenID Connect
- знание и опыт работы с Web Stack: HTTP, HTML, CSS, JavaScript
- уверенные знания Linux
- понимание принципов ООП, Design Patterns, SOLID, GRASP, ACID
- умение работать по DDD и Clean Architecture
- понимание принципов ООП, Design Patterns, SOLID, GRASP, ACID
- понимание принципов и опыт работы с микросервисной архитектурой
- понимание и опыт работы с асинхронным программированием
Приветствуется / будет дополнительным плюсом: - спортивное программирование
- активный github/gitlab аккаунт
- опыт работы с BPMS
- опыт написания Unit test'ов
- опыт работы с message brokers (RabbitMQ, Apache Kafka, Nats.io etc.
Условия: - оформление в соответствии с трудовым кодексом РК
- формат работы: офис, гибрид 3/2
- комфортный офис в Астане в 2 км от сферы “Нұр Әлем”
- работу в команде сильных специалистов, которые хотят реализовать новый продукт с использованием самых современных технологий
- возможность влиять на архитектуру платформы и решать задачи, которые действительно имеют значение
- динамичную и поддерживающую команду профессионалов
развитие профессиональных навыков.